[Date Prev][Date Next]
Re: SASL regex segmentation faults with group based acls (ITS#1978)
At 02:59 PM 2002-07-22, firstname.lastname@example.org wrote:
>Full_Name: Simon Wilkinson
>Version: 2.1.2, 2.1.3 and CVS head
>Submission from: (NULL) (184.108.40.206)
Why do you need to reset groups after successful bind?
This appears to be unnecessary.
>The code to do in-directory lookups for SASLregex performs its backend searches
>with the connection structure set to be NULL. This results in a segmentation
>when backend_group attempts to cache results in the connection structure.
>Having asked on the openldap-devel list, the patch at the URL noted fixes the
>SASL code to pass around connection information, and extracts the code to
>reset the cached group information into a procedure of its own, in order that it
>can be called whenever connection DN information is changed.